Detailed Analysis of the Trend

What Is Driving These Trends?

  • Artificial Intelligence (AI): Evolving beyond traditional applications, AI now encompasses generative models, enabling real-time content creation and automating complex processes. Organizations from healthcare to finance are leveraging AI to predict outcomes, optimize operations, and enhance user experiences.

  • Quantum Computing: This technology is steadily moving from theory to practical applications. Quantum computers now promise to solve problems previously deemed impossible in fields like cryptography and materials science. IBM’s Qiskit framework has made strides towards democratizing access to quantum architectures.

  • Blockchain Technology: Forget about just cryptocurrencies; blockchain is evolving into a robust solution for supply chain transparency, security, and decentralized finance (DeFi). Companies like Amazon and Meta are exploring blockchain applications in e-commerce and social media user data security.

Adoption & Use Cases

Real Examples from Big Tech

  • Microsoft: Through Azure Cognitive Services, Microsoft offers AI capabilities that empower businesses to deploy customized AI applications, significantly enhancing their operational efficiency.

  • Google: The latest version of Google’s AI model not only excels in language processing but also enables predictive analytics, helping companies forecast market trends and consumer behavior more accurately.

  • Tesla: With the introduction of Full Self-Driving (FSD) features, Tesla showcases real-time data processing and machine learning, providing safer navigation and driving experiences.

Startups and Industries

  • Healthcare: Startups like Tempus are harnessing AI to analyze clinical data, aiding in precision medicine.

  • Finance: Blockchain solutions from companies like Chainalysis are allowing financial institutions to track transactions in real-time, enhancing transparency and compliance.

Opportunities & Challenges

Benefits

  • Enhanced Efficiency: Automation and AI can significantly reduce operational costs.
  • Innovation Acceleration: Companies can experiment and deploy new ideas quickly, thanks to agile technologies and cloud infrastructure.

Risks and Barriers

  • Security Concerns: Cybersecurity remains a significant threat, particularly with increasing data breaches involving sensitive information.
  • Ethical Dilemmas: There are growing concerns over AI accountability and biases within machine learning algorithms.
  • Regulatory Complexity: As technology evolves, so does the need for frameworks governing AI ethics, blockchain, and data privacy.
